Opening Times
| Season (1 Jan 2026 - 31 Dec 2026) |
|---|
* To avoid disappointment, for current opening times, prices and any new admission policies, please visit the business website which may contain new information
| Season (1 Jan 2026 - 31 Dec 2026) |
|---|
* To avoid disappointment, for current opening times, prices and any new admission policies, please visit the business website which may contain new information